greenling -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 :

  greenling \greenling\ n. [1400-1450]
     any spiny-finned food fish of the northern Pacific coasts, of
     the genus Hexagrammos.
     [WordNet 1.5]

  Pollack \Pol"lack\, n. [Cf. G. & D. pollack, and Gael. pollag a
     little pool, a sort of fish.] (Zool.)
     (a) A marine gadoid food fish of Europe (Pollachius   virens
         ). Called also greenfish, greenling, lait,
         leet, lob, lythe, and whiting pollack.
     (b) The American pollock; the coalfish.
         [1913 Webster]
